Morra and Spear Set to Represent Wake Forest at ACC Tipoff
10/6/2021 2:00:00 PM | Women's Basketball
The two Demon Deacons were key in the run to the 2021 NCAA Tournament.
GREENSBORO, N.C. - Wake Forest women's basketball senior forward Christina Morra and sophomore guard Jewel Spear will represent the Demon Deacons on Wednesday, October 13, at the Atlantic Coast Conference Tipoff in Charlotte, along with head coach Jen Hoover.
Spear had a historic start to her Wake Forest career earning 2021 ACC All-Freshman Team, ACC All-Academic Team and ACC All-Tournament Team honors in her rookie season in Winston-Salem. She holds the Wake Forest freshman record with 2.32 three-point makes per game.
Additionally, Spear tied the ACC Tournament record with seven three-point makes in a single game. Her 29 points in the win over North Carolina in the 2021 ACC Tournament is the highest total by a freshman in the Jen Hoover era
She recently helped the 2021 USA Basketball U19 World Championship Team capture the gold medal in Hungary earlier this summer.
Morra has been a mainstay on the low block for the Demon Deacons during her three seasons on campus. She has totaled 613 points in her career and has a career 53.7 percent shooter from the field.
In the Deacs 2021 NCAA Tournament game, she led the team with 18 points in the first round game against Oklahoma State.
The Demon Deacons start their season on the road at Mercer on November 9 before returning home for the first time against Cornell on Friday, Nov. 12 at 4 p.m.
Wake Forest will host nine non-conference games at Lawrence Joel Veterans Memorial Coliseum before opening league play at Georgia Tech on Sunday, Dec. 19 at 6 p.m.
